Kyocera ECOSYS M6535cidn error C4000: Cooling Solution

The Kyocera ECOSYS M6535cidn error C4000 occurs when the diagnostic system detects a malfunction in the main ventilation motor. This prevents the unit from managing heat generated during printing. Knowing why does my Kyocera ECOSYS M6535cidn show error C4000 allows for preventative action before overheating results in permanent hardware damage.

Common causes

  • 1Mechanical fan blockage due to heavy dust accumulation.
  • 2Fan motor revolution sensor fault.
  • 3Motor bearing wear from intensive usage.
  • 4External obstruction blocking airflow near the unit.

Solutions

Diagnóstico rápido

The C4000 manifests as a startup lock. If the machine attempts to start but immediately reports an error, it is possible that an obstruction or dust accumulation is stalling the fan blades.

Solución paso a paso

  1. Power off: Turn off the printer and wait a moment for the internal motors to stop rotating completely.
  2. Check vents: Inspect external ventilation grilles to ensure they are not blocked by dust or paper debris.
  3. Dust cleaning: Use compressed air to gently clean external grilles to improve airflow.

Prevención y mantenimiento

Keep the printer in a well-ventilated area with at least 15cm of clearance from walls. Regular cleaning of intake vents ensures fans work efficiently, preventing the C4000 code.

Cuándo llamar a un técnico

If the fan remains stationary after cleaning or the error immediately recurs, the fan motor has likely failed and requires replacement by a professional.
